India, Oct. 29 -- The Municipal Corporation of Gurugram (MCG) will implement a revised water and sewerage tariff from November 1, aligning its structure with the October 15 Haryana Shehri Vikas Pradhikaran (HSVP) notification. The updated rates, which introduce higher consumption slabs for residential, commercial, and industrial users, are aimed at promoting sustainable water use and strengthening infrastructure financing across the city.
According to officials, the revision is part of a multi-year tariff plan that will be updated annually till 2027, in line with the HUDA tariff framework.
